#include "test_suite.h"
/*******************************************************************************
* Check if test vectors have been successful during transform registration
*/
START_TEST(test_vectors)
{
fail_if(lib->crypto->get_test_vector_failures(lib->crypto));
}
END_TEST
Suite *vectors_suite_create()
{
Suite *s;
TCase *tc;
s = suite_create("vectors");
tc = tcase_create("failures");
tcase_add_test(tc, test_vectors);
suite_add_tcase(s, tc);
return s;
}
